Inkjet Printers
Inkjet printers are probably one of the most common types of printers for home use. They’re affordable, produce high-quality color prints and are versatile for printing documents, photos, and graphics. They work by spraying tiny droplets of ink onto paper and so are best for low-volume printing.
Laser Printers
Laser printers will be the go-to for most office printing needs. They’re faster and more efficient than inkjet printers and are best for printing black and white documents at high volumes. They use toner rather than ink and so are more cost-effective in the long term.
Multifunction Printers
Multifunction printers combine the functions of a printer, scanner, copier, or even a fax machine. They’re versatile, save space, and so are cost-effective since you just need to purchase one machine rather than several.

Photo Printers
Photo printers are specially created for printing high-quality photos. They work with a combination of ink and advanced printing technologies to produce vivid and detailed prints. They’re best for printing photos in the home or for small-scale professional use.
Wide-format Printers
Wide-format printers were created for printing large prints like posters, banners, and signage. They use advanced inkjet technology to produce high-quality prints most importantly sizes, making them an excellent option for businesses, artists, and photographers.
Thermal Printers
Thermal printers are employed for printing receipts, labels, and barcode labels. They use heat to transfer ink onto the paper and so are fast, reliable, and zero-maintenance. They are popular in retail, logistics, and healthcare industries.
3D Printers
3D printers create physical objects by printing layers of material on top of each other. They are used for creating prototypes, models, and even finished products. They are gaining popularity in industries like aerospace, healthcare, and automotive, but could also be used for personal projects and hobbies.
